AMD Beats but Falls 8.7% After-Hours — Were Expectations Already Too High?
AMD rose 7.00% intraday Tuesday, co-leading the chip rally alongside Intel, before tumbling 8.68% after-hours following its earnings release. Key metrics were deemed "solid but unsurprising" relative to Wall Street expectations, with the data center accelerator market-share narrative failing to deliver an upside surprise. The stock had already rallied substantially on AI optimism, with expectations fully front-loaded. When "solid" becomes a disappointment, what will it take for AMD to re-ignite this repricing?
